Self-condemned

Pronunciation varies by accent · adjective

Meaning

Condemned by one's own words, behaviour etc..

Example Sentences

Disappointing, humbled, and self-condemned, in broken accents, and with a faultering tongue, he was withdrawing, without having the assurance once to pronounce the name of Laura […].
